In celebration of the release of his highly anticipated album The Blueprint 3, Jay-Z is said to be playing "The World's Most Famous Arena," Madison Square Garden.
Nothing has been confirmed as of yet, but word on the street is that Brooklyn's own will be taking the stage on September 11.
In addition to marking the kick off of his album, the concert will benefit the New York Police and Fire Widows' and Children's Benefit Fund, a charity established to support the families of police officers and fire fighters who died in the line of duty, says MTV News.
To date, there is no official information available regarding buying tickets for the concert, but as of this morning there were tickets for sale beginning at $599 on eBay.
Jay's name has also been on the tips of fans' lips today because of the freshly leaked track, Off That.
Featuring newcomer Drake and produced by Timbaland, the track hit the 'net to scorching fanfare on Sunday (August 23) night.
Jay's BP3 also includes the wildly popular single Run This Town featuring Kanye West and Rihanna and guest appearance from Alicia Keys, Young Jeezy, Swizz Beatz, Pharrell, Kid Cudi, Mr. Hudson, J. Cole and others.
The Blueprint 3 will drop on September 11.
